Concealed within the grounds of the College of the Incarnate Word, this 53-acre nature haven is cared for by the Siblings of Charity of the Incarnate Word. The shelter functions to recover native wild animals and offer sanctuary in an urban landscape with educational programs for kids and adults.


This 330-acre park is home to a nature center, 7.5 miles of routes for hiking, strolling, and biking, together with backyard and outdoor class. The park attaches to the Howard W. Top Greenway and is separated by Wurzbach Parkway. The Robert L.B. Tobin Land Bridge unites both sides of the park.

The Pearl run as a brewery on its 23-acre website from 1883 to 2001 and was after that re-made into a multipurpose room.


In addition, the third school of the Culinary Institute of America, as well as many remarkable establishments such as the San Antonio Business Journal, lie within the location.
